Output 7507b2f73454ad5423997a2081ee992957e8e9c8e3905aee43f009299778acaa:0

value
427531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a176be40769fcea38d9fa2e3d2e3af00381ede1 OP_EQUAL
address
35XaMx8hbWz4dfFy5yX6hGYkHY7U34FAkA
transaction
7507b2f73454ad5423997a2081ee992957e8e9c8e3905aee43f009299778acaa
spent
true